Can i log in two different account on the citra siimulator on one pc?

i just cant find a friend to play with me , so i just have to trade pokemon with myself
can i log in with different account in one pc and get connected to each other? if i use account A in nigthly ver. and B in canary ver. will it work?

if anybody could share the anwser with me ,i will appreciate it

You can simply create unlisted and use as the IP, that will connect to yourself on the same machine. Make sure you have two different Citra folders with their own config(make a folder called user in one of them then copy-paste all folders from %appdata%\Citra into it. On the second Citra you need to generate a new console ID, do that in the System tab.